Can exercise help treat long Covid? New study finds patients improve with self-paced approach

Fatigue leads the list of persistent problems experienced by people with long Covid — which is why patients have pushed back against treatment approaches that endorse escalating levels of exercise for a condition that researchers are still trying to understand. They fear post-exertional malaise, the debilitating price to be paid for pushing their bodies too hard.

Researchers from the U.K. were well aware of those potential harms. Working with patients, they designed a trial called REGAIN to test a way to provide mental health therapy and exercise guidance to people with long Covid without making their conditions worse. Their goal was to help people manage their symptoms, improve their functioning, and reduce their distress.
